Question: Open source shopping cart?
(Posted by: Ryan L on 2009-09-15 17:25:32)
Hi, I need an open source shopping cart/ product management system that lets you add categories and products from a PHP back end and allows Paypal payments. I have an existing design and all I want to be able to do is post some code on my catalogue page to show the categories and products. All the solutions that I have come across, such as PHPShop, are very difficult to integrate with an existing design, especially if I only want the categories/ products on one section of my site. The simpler the solution, the better. Ideally all I would like is to be able to add products and categories and have them show on my existing site without all the forecasting, vendor, membership, etc, functionality. Do you have any suggestions and if so can you tell me a bit about it/ them? Thanks, Ryan |
